Head of Compliance & MLRO

We’re looking for an experienced Head of Compliance & MLRO to own Volume’s regulatory, compliance, and financial crime framework as we scale a high-growth payments and remittance platform.

You’ll combine deep FCA expertise with a pragmatic, commercial mindset, acting as both a strategic leader and hands-on operator.

What you’ll do
  • Own and evolve Volume’s end-to-end FCA compliance framework (PSRs, AML, KYC, Consumer Duty, DPA).
  • Act as the firm’s MLRO, with full responsibility for AML/CTF, SAR decision-making and reporting to the NCA.
  • Lead financial crime risk assessments (EWRA, BWRA, CRA) and oversee transaction monitoring and investigations.
  • Manage FCA and regulatory communications, acting as the firm’s primary compliance representative.
  • Own KYB standards and onboarding risk decisions, including higher-risk merchants and business models.
  • Work closely with Banking-as-a-Service partners to align risk appetite and controls.
  • Develop and maintain compliance policies, controls, and governance frameworks.
  • Support the Risk Management Framework, including 2nd Line of Defence monitoring and testing.
  • Deliver clear AML and risk reporting to senior management and the Board.
  • Lead audits, regulatory reviews, and remediation actions.
  • Build and deliver compliance training across the business.
  • Partner cross-functionally with Product, Engineering, Operations, Sales, and Partnerships to embed compliance by design.
What we’re looking for
  • Proven experience as MLRO or senior compliance leader in payments, fintech, or EMI.
  • Strong understanding of FCA expectations in regulated, high-growth environments.
  • Comfortable assessing and managing higher-risk merchants, corridors, and jurisdictions.
  • Commercially minded, practical, and confident making risk-based decisions.
  • Able to act as an enabler of growth — not a blocker.
